The automation of execution-heavy tasks—such as transcribing interviews or coding open-ended responses—is creating what some respondents call an "expertise drought." By removing the foundational work typically assigned to junior researchers, teams risk losing the apprenticeship process necessary to develop future senior talent. This shift suggests that companies may struggle to cultivate seasoned researchers, only noticing the skill gap once their veteran staff eventually departs.
AI is erasing the apprenticeship rungs in research hiring
Forty-two percent of research and insights professionals report that artificial intelligence has slowed or reduced hiring, according to a study by unitQ. The findings suggest that while technology accelerates data collection, it is disproportionately displacing entry-level roles and the manual tasks traditionally used to train the next generation of experts.

Beyond hiring shifts, the study highlights a growing concern regarding output quality. Forty percent of professionals warned that reliance on AI risks producing "research slop"—shallow, homogenized insights that lack the rigor of human analysis. While AI enables teams to increase volume and speed, it does not inherently guarantee accuracy. Christian Wiklund, CEO of unitQ, argues that the industry must pivot toward providing teams with specialized tools for execution rather than simply eliminating the roles responsible for that work. Success now depends on a researcher’s ability to direct AI and exercise the judgment required to identify when the machine provides confident but incorrect answers.
